Version >=2.0.0

  • NOTE PREIVEW: Preview full notes
  • NOTE EDITING: Edit the note in a Markdown editor
  • QUICK APPEND: quickly append content to notes
  • Generic Search Result Embeddings: search engines without dedicated embedding template can now also have search results embeded
  • Support more Search Engines:
    • baidu
    • brave
    • startpage
    • yahoo
    • qwant
    • ecosia
    • yandex
  • Adaptive Light/Dark Mode: auto detect current color scheme based on page background and set theme accordingly
  • UI Improvements:
    • show sidebar on button hover
    • pin/unpin sidebar
    • more configuration options
    • full style encapsulation
  • ✅ Bugfixes

Version >=1.4.0

  • Choose Search Provider: Omnisearch Support as search provider
  • UI Improvements: Encapsulate styles better
  • More Search engines: Support
  • Embedded Search Results: Embed search results on search engines
    • google
    • kagi
    • bing
    • duckduckgo
  • ✅ Bugfixes

Version >=1.0.0

  • Url Matching: search vault for URL you are currently on
  • Sidebar: access for search results
  • ✅ Toggling sidebar on extension icon click
  • Live Search: Recognize search engines like Google and use their current search input
    • Google
    • Bing
  • Configurable Search: Exclude files, adapat context & number of shown results
